This short article aims to supply comprehensive information on how to find a budget-friendly locksmith service that can effectively handle your car lock problems.Comprehending Car Locksmith ServicesA car locksmith focuses on providing services associated with car locks, consisting of lockouts, key duplications, and reprogramming. These experts are geared up with the knowledge and tools to deal with numerous kinds of car locks and security systems. Whether you need to unlock your car, replace a lost key, or install a new security system, a car locksmith can help you.Why Choose a Cheap Locksmith?While it's constantly appealing to opt for the most inexpensive service offered, it's vital to stabilize expense with quality. Guarantee to ask about any extra costs or services that might not be included in the initial quote.What to Look for in a Car LocksmithWhen picking a car locksmith, think about the list below elements to guarantee you get a reputable and inexpensive service:Experience: A knowledgeable locksmith is more likely to manage your issue effectively and with very little damage to your vehicle.Accreditations: Look for locksmith professionals who are certified by expert companies such as the Associated Locksmiths of America (ALOA) or the International Association of Automotive Locksmiths (IAAL).Insurance coverage: Ensure the locksmith is guaranteed to cover any unexpected damages that might occur during the service.Consumer Reviews: Positive reviews and reviews can provide you self-confidence in the locksmith's abilities and customer support.Action Time: A locksmith who can show up rapidly is essential, especially in emergencies.Series of Services: Choose a locksmith who can handle different issues, from simple lockouts to complicated key programming.Common Car Locksmith ServicesHere are a few of the most common services supplied by car locksmith professionals:Car Lockout Service: This is the most requested service, where the locksmith helps you unlock your car when you are locked out.Key Duplication: If you require an additional key, a locksmith can replicate your existing key rapidly and accurately.Key Programming: Modern automobiles often need key programming, which includes setting up the car's computer to recognize a new key.Ignition Repair: If your ignition is harmed, a locksmith can repair or replace it.Transponder Key Services: Transponder keys contain a chip that interacts with the car's immobilizer system. An expert locksmith can program or replace these keys.Car Lock Installation and Repair: Whether you require to set up a brand-new lock or repair a harmed one, a locksmith can assist.Tips for Dealing with Car LockoutsStay Calm: Panicking can lead to poor decisions. However, this method ought to be a last hope and used carefully to prevent damage.Frequently Asked Questions About Car LocksmithsQ: How much does a car locksmith generally cost?A: The cost can differ depending on the service and the locksmith. On average, a car lockout service may cost in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 150, while key duplication can range from ₤ 20 to ₤ 50. Key programming can be more costly, generally between ₤ 70 and ₤ 200.Q: Can an inexpensive locksmith service compromise the security of my car?A: Not always. Lots of budget friendly locksmiths are highly competent and utilize the newest tools and techniques to guarantee your car's security.
